@charset "utf-8";
/* CSS Document */
body {
	background-color:#000000;
	font-family:Arial, Helvetica, sans-serif;
}
a {outline:none;}
form {
	margin:0px;
	padding:0px;
}
#img_blog {margin:12px 0px 0px 0px; padding:0px;}
#titre_blog {margin:40px 5px 0px 5px; padding:0px;font-size:20px;}
#txt_blog {margin:10px 5px 0px 5px; padding:0px; }
#menu_blog{margin:20px 0px 0px 5px; padding:0px; }
#img_blog {margin:12px 0px 0px 0px; padding:0px;}
#comment{margin:30px 5px 0px 5px; font-size:12px;0px; padding:0px;}
#reponse {
	margin:10px 0px 0px 9px;
	/*filter : alpha(opacity=5); 
    -moz-opacity : 0.5; 
    opacity : 0.5; */
 }
object {
	margin:0px;
	padding:0px;
}
embed {
	margin:0px;
	padding:0px;
}
.text1 { width:98%; font-size:12px;}
.text2 { width:98%; height:120px; font-size:12px;}
#mentions {
	color:#FFA94A;
	font-size:12px;
	padding:20px 30px 20px 30px;
	font-size:15px;
	text-align:justify;
	line-height:19px;
	font-weight:100;
}
#mentions strong{
	color:#FC7712;
	font-size:20px;
}
.titre_prog {
	color:#EE7D0C;
	display:block;
	font-size:18px;
	font-family:Arial, Helvetica, sans-serif;
}
.prog {
	color:#BB6200;
	display:block;
	font-size:12px;
	font-family:Arial, Helvetica, sans-serif;
	text-decoration:none;
	line-height:20px;
	font-weight:bold;
}
.prog:hover {
	color:#FFA94A;
	display:block;
	font-size:16px;
	font-family:Arial, Helvetica, sans-serif;
	text-decoration:none;
	line-height:20px;
	font-weight:bold;
}
.prog1 {
	color:#FFA94A;
	display:block;
	font-size:16px;
	font-family:Arial, Helvetica, sans-serif;
	text-decoration:none;
	line-height:20px;
	font-weight:bold;
}
.prog2 {
	color:#BB6200;
	display:block;
	font-size:12px;
	font-family:Arial, Helvetica, sans-serif;
	text-decoration:none;
	line-height:20px;
	font-weight:bold;
}
.prog2:hover {
	color:#FFA94A;
	display:block;
	font-size:12px;
	font-family:Arial, Helvetica, sans-serif;
	text-decoration:none;
	line-height:20px;
	font-weight:bold;
}
.prog2a {
	color:#BB6200;
	display:block;
	font-size:12px;
	font-family:Arial, Helvetica, sans-serif;
	text-decoration:underline;
	line-height:20px;
	font-weight:bold;
}
.prog2a:hover {
	color:#FFA94A;
	display:block;
	font-size:12px;
	font-family:Arial, Helvetica, sans-serif;
	text-decoration:underline;
	line-height:20px;
	font-weight:bold;
}
.prog2b {
	color:#BB6200;
	display:block;
	font-size:10px;
	font-family:Arial, Helvetica, sans-serif;
	text-decoration:underline;
	line-height:20px;
	font-weight:bold;
}
.prog2b:hover {
	color:#FFA94A;
	display:block;
	font-size:10px;
	font-family:Arial, Helvetica, sans-serif;
	text-decoration:underline;
	line-height:20px;
	font-weight:bold;
}
.prog3a {
	color:#BB6200;
	font-size:12px;
	font-family:Arial, Helvetica, sans-serif;
	text-decoration:underline;
	line-height:20px;
	font-weight:bold;
}
.prog3a:hover {
	color:#FFA94A;
	font-size:12px;
	font-family:Arial, Helvetica, sans-serif;
	text-decoration:underline;
	line-height:20px;
	font-weight:bold;
}
#titre_video {
	width:23px;height:250px; border:0px solid #FFF; margin-top:22px; padding-right:2px; text-align:right;
	
}
.td0 {
	background-image:url(../img/presentation_r1_c1.jpg);
	background-repeat:no-repeat;
	background-position:top;
	width:272px;
	height:620px;
	padding:0px;
	margin:0px;
}
.td0co {
	background-image:url(../img/contact_r1_c1.jpg);
	background-repeat:no-repeat;
	background-position:top;
	width:272px;
	height:620px;
	padding:0px;
	margin:0px;
}
.td0g {
	background-image:url(../img/graphisme_r1_c1.jpg);
	background-repeat:no-repeat;
	background-position:top;
	width:272px;
	height:620px;
	padding:0px;
	margin:0px;
}
.td0v {
	background-image:url(../img/video_r1_c1.jpg);
	background-repeat:no-repeat;
	background-position:top;
	width:272px;
	height:620px;
	padding:0px;
	margin:0px;
}
.tdblog0 {
	background-image:url(../img/blog_r1_c1.jpg);
	background-repeat:no-repeat;
	background-position:top;
	width:201px;
	height:620px;
	padding:0px;
	margin:0px;
}
.tdmen0 {
	background-image:url(../img/mentions_r1_c1.jpg);
	background-repeat:no-repeat;
	background-position:top;
	width:199px;
	height:620px;
	padding:0px;
	margin:0px;
}
.td1 {
	background-image:url(../img/PAGE_ACCUEIL_r13_c9.jpg);
	background-repeat:no-repeat;
	background-position:top;
	width:264px;
	height:59px;
	color:#FC7712;
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	letter-spacing:1px;
	padding:0px;
	margin:0px;
}
.td1p {
	background-image:url(../img/presentation_r1_c2.jpg);
	background-repeat:no-repeat;
	background-position:top;
	width:474px;
	height:620px;
	color:#FC7712;
	font-family:Arial, Helvetica, sans-serif;
	font-size:16px;
	line-height:20px;
	font-weight:400;
	padding:0px 0px 0px 0px;
	margin:0px;
}
.td1g {
	background-image:url(../img/graphisme_r1_c2.jpg);
	background-repeat:no-repeat;
	background-position:top;
	width:474px;
	height:620px;
	color:#FC7712;
	font-family:Arial, Helvetica, sans-serif;
	font-size:16px;
	line-height:20px;
	font-weight:400;
	padding:0px 0px 0px 0px;
	margin:0px;
}
.td1co {
	background-image:url(../img/contact_r1_c2.jpg);
	background-repeat:no-repeat;
	background-position:top;
	width:474px;
	height:620px;
	color:#FC7712;
	font-family:Arial, Helvetica, sans-serif;
	font-size:16px;
	line-height:20px;
	font-weight:400;
	padding:0px 0px 0px 0px;
	margin:0px;
}
.td1v {
	background-image:url(../img/video_r1_c2.jpg);
	background-repeat:no-repeat;
	background-position:top;
	width:474px;
	height:620px;
	color:#FC7712;
	font-family:Arial, Helvetica, sans-serif;
	font-size:16px;
	line-height:20px;
	font-weight:400;
	padding:60px 0px 0px 0px;
	margin:0px;
}
.tdblog1 {
	background-image:url(../img/blog_r1_c2.jpg);
	background-repeat:no-repeat;
	background-position:top;
	width:82px;
	height:620px;
	padding:0px;
	margin:0px;
}
.tdmen1 {
	background-image:url(../img/mentions_r1_c2.jpg);
	background-repeat:no-repeat;
	background-position:top;
	width:776px;
	height:620px;
	padding:0px;
	margin:0px;
}
.td2p {
	background-image:url(../img/presentation_r1_c4.jpg);
	background-repeat:no-repeat;
	background-position:top;
	width:155px;
	height:620px;
	color:#FC7712;
	font-family:Arial, Helvetica, sans-serif;
	font-size:14px;
	line-height:18px;
	font-weight:400;
	padding:0px;
	margin:0px;
}
.td2g {
	background-image:url(../img/graphisme_r1_c4.jpg);
	background-repeat:no-repeat;
	background-position:top;
	width:155px;
	height:620px;
	color:#FC7712;
	font-family:Arial, Helvetica, sans-serif;
	font-size:14px;
	line-height:18px;
	font-weight:400;
	padding:0px;
	margin:0px;
}

.td2v {
	background-image:url(../img/video_r1_c4.jpg);
	background-repeat:no-repeat;
	background-position:top;
	width:155px;
	height:620px;
	color:#FC7712;
	font-family:Arial, Helvetica, sans-serif;
	font-size:14px;
	line-height:18px;
	font-weight:400;
	padding:0px;
	margin:0px;
}
.td2co {
	background-image:url(../img/contact_r1_c4.jpg);
	background-repeat:no-repeat;
	background-position:top;
	width:155px;
	height:620px;
	color:#FC7712;
	font-family:Arial, Helvetica, sans-serif;
	font-size:14px;
	line-height:18px;
	font-weight:400;
	padding:0px;
	margin:0px;
}
.tdblog2 {
	background-image:url(../img/fd_blog1.jpg);
	background-repeat:no-repeat;
	background-position:top;
	width:296px;
	height:620px;
	padding:0px;
	margin:0px;
}
.td3pr {
	background-image:url(../img/presentation_r1_c3.jpg);
	background-repeat:no-repeat;
	background-position:top;
	font-size:16px;
	width:74px;
	height:620px;
	padding:0px;
	margin:0px;
}
.td3g {
	background-image:url(../img/graphisme_r1_c3.jpg);
	background-repeat:no-repeat;
	background-position:top;
	font-size:16px;
	width:74px;
	height:620px;
	padding:0px;
	margin:0px;
}
.td3v {
	background-image:url(../img/decoupe_r1_c3.jpg);
	background-repeat:no-repeat;
	background-position:top;
	font-size:16px;
	width:74px;
	height:620px;
	padding:0px;
	margin:0px;
}
.td3p {
	background-image:url(../img/photographie_r1_c3.jpg);
	background-repeat:no-repeat;
	background-position:top;
	font-size:16px;
	width:74px;
	height:620px;
	padding:0px;
	margin:0px;
}
.td3c {
	background-image:url(../img/campagne_r1_c3.jpg);
	background-repeat:no-repeat;
	background-position:top;
	font-size:16px;
	width:74px;
	height:620px;
	padding:0px;
	margin:0px;
}
.td3co {
	background-image:url(../img/contact_r1_c3.jpg);
	background-repeat:no-repeat;
	background-position:top;
	font-size:16px;
	width:74px;
	height:620px;
	padding:0px;
	margin:0px;
}
.tdblog3 {
	background-image:url(../img/fd_blog2.jpg);
	background-repeat:no-repeat;
	background-position:top;
	width:294px;
	height:620px;
	padding:0px;
	margin:0px;
	color:#FFFFFF;
	font-size:14px;
	text-align:left;
}
.tdblog4 {
	background-image:url(../img/blog_r1_c5.jpg);
	background-repeat:no-repeat;
	background-position:top;
	width:102px;
	height:620px;
	padding:0px;
	margin:0px;
}
td img {display: block;border: 0;}
.lien1 {
	background-image:url(../img/PAGE_ACCUEIL_r2_c2.jpg);
	display:block;
	width:127px;
	height:505px;
	border:0;
	outline:none;

}
.lien1:hover {
	background-image:url(../img/roll_r2_c2.jpg);
	display:block;
	width:127px;
	height:505px;
	border:0;
	outline:none;

}
.lien1:link {
	outline:none;
	border:0;
}
.lien2 {
	background-image:url(../img/PAGE_ACCUEIL_r3_c4.jpg);
	display:block;
	width:101px;
	height:437px;
	outline:none;
}
.lien2:hover {
	background-image:url(../img/roll_r3_c4.jpg);
	display:block;
	width:101px;
	height:437px;
	outline:none;
}
.lien3 {
	background-image:url(../img/PAGE_ACCUEIL_r4_c7.jpg);
	display:block;
	width:89px;
	height:374px;
	outline:none;
}
.lien3:hover {
	background-image:url(../img/roll_r4_c7.jpg);
	display:block;
	width:89px;
	height:374px;
	outline:none;
}
.lien4 {
	background-image:url(../img/PAGE_ACCUEIL_r5_c9.jpg);
	display:block;
	width:80px;
	height:318px;
	outline:none;
}
.lien4:hover {
	background-image:url(../img/roll_r5_c9.jpg);
	display:block;
	width:80px;
	height:318px;
	outline:none;
}
.lien5 {
	background-image:url(../img/PAGE_ACCUEIL_r6_c11.jpg);
	display:block;
	width:63px;
	height:243px;
	outline:none;
}
.lien5:hover {
	background-image:url(../img/roll_r6_c11.jpg);
	display:block;
	width:63px;
	height:243px;
	outline:none;
}
.lien6 {
	background-image:url(../img/PAGE_ACCUEIL_r7_c13.jpg);
	display:block;
	width:54px;
	height:179px;
	outline:none;
}
.lien6:hover {
	background-image:url(../img/roll_r7_c13.jpg);
	display:block;
	width:54px;
	height:179px;
	outline:none;
}
.lien7 {
	background-image:url(../img/PAGE_ACCUEIL_r13_c2.jpg);
	display:block;
	width:307px;
	height:59px;
	outline:none;
}
.lien7:hover {
	background-image:url(../img/roll_r13_c2.jpg);
	display:block;
	width:307px;
	height:59px;
	outline:none;
}
.menugauche {
	border:0px solid #FFF;margin:20px 20px 0px 65px;
}
.menugauche1 {
	border:0px solid #FFF;margin:20px 0px 0px 55px;
	padding:0px;
}
/*//////////////////////////////////////////////////////////////////////*/
.menu1 {
	color:#74251D;
	display:block;
	font-size:18px;
	font-family:Arial, Helvetica, sans-serif;
	text-decoration:none;
	line-height:22px;
}
.menu1:hover {
	color:#FC7712;
	display:block;
	font-size:24px;
	/*letter-spacing:1px;*/
	font-family:Arial, Helvetica, sans-serif;
	text-decoration:none;
	line-height:22px;
}
.menu1bis {
	color:#FC7712;
	display:block;
	font-size:24px;
	/*letter-spacing:1px;*/
	font-family:Arial, Helvetica, sans-serif;
	text-decoration:none;
	line-height:22px;
}
.menu2 {
	color:#74251D;
	display:block;
	font-size:12px;
	letter-spacing:1px;
	font-family:Arial, Helvetica, sans-serif;
	text-decoration:none;
}
.menu2:hover {
	color:#FC7712;
	display:block;
	font-size:15px;
	font-family:Arial, Helvetica, sans-serif;
	text-decoration:none;
}
.menu2bis {
	color:#FC7712;
	display:block;
	font-size:15px;
	font-family:Arial, Helvetica, sans-serif;
	text-decoration:none;
}
/*//////////////////////////////////////////////////////////////////////*/
.acc1 {
	background-image:url(../img/PAGE_ACCUEIL_r1_c1.jpg);
	width:975px;
	height:7px;
}
.acc2 {
	background-image:url(../img/PAGE_ACCUEIL_r2_c1.jpg);
	width:73px;
	height:613px;
}
.acc3 {
	background-image:url(../img/PAGE_ACCUEIL_r2_c3.jpg);
	width:775px;
	height:44px;
}
.acc4 {
	background-image:url(../img/PAGE_ACCUEIL_r3_c3.jpg);
	width:67px;
	height:461px;
}
.acc5 {
	background-image:url(../img/PAGE_ACCUEIL_r3_c5.jpg);
	width:607px;
	height:25px;
}
.acc6 {
	background-image:url(../img/PAGE_ACCUEIL_r4_c5.jpg);
	width:72px;
	height:436px;
}
.acc7 {
	background-image:url(../img/PAGE_ACCUEIL_r4_c8.jpg);
	width:446px;
	height:25px;
}
.acc8 {
	background-image:url(../img/PAGE_ACCUEIL_r5_c8.jpg);
	width:72px;
	height:411px;
}
.acc9 {
	background-image:url(../img/PAGE_ACCUEIL_r5_c10.jpg);
	width:294px;
	height:26px;
}
.acc10 {
	background-image:url(../img/PAGE_ACCUEIL_r6_c10.jpg);
	width:67px;
	height:385px;
}
.acc11 {
	background-image:url(../img/PAGE_ACCUEIL_r6_c12.jpg);
	width:164px;
	height:24px;
}
.acc12 {
	background-image:url(../img/PAGE_ACCUEIL_r7_c12.jpg);
	width:54px;
	height:361px;
}
.acc13 {
	background-image:url(../img/PAGE_ACCUEIL_r7_c14.jpg);
	width:56px;
	height:337px;
}
.acc14 {
	background-image:url(../img/PAGE_ACCUEIL_r8_c13.jpg);
	width:54px;
	height:158px;
}
.acc15 {
	background-image:url(../img/PAGE_ACCUEIL_r9_c11.jpg);
	width:63px;
	height:142px;
}
.acc16 {
	background-image:url(../img/PAGE_ACCUEIL_r10_c9.jpg);
	width:80px;
	height:93px;
}
.acc17 {
	background-image:url(../img/PAGE_ACCUEIL_r11_c7.jpg);
	width:89px;
	height:62px;
}
.acc18 {
	background-image:url(../img/PAGE_ACCUEIL_r12_c4.jpg);
	width:101px;
	height:24px;
}
.acc19 {
	/*background-image:url(../img/PAGE_ACCUEIL_r12_c13.jpg);*/
	width:110px;
	height:109px;
	
}
.photoacc {
	margin:0px;
	padding:0px;
	width:110px;
	height:109px;
	border:0px;
}
.acc20 {
	background-image:url(../img/PAGE_ACCUEIL_r13_c6.jpg);
	width:221px;
	height:59px;
}
.acc21 {
	background-image:url(../img/PAGE_ACCUEIL_r14_c2.jpg);
	width:792px;
	height:49px;
}
.acc22 {
	background-image:url(../img/PAGE_ACCUEIL_r15_c13.jpg);
	width:110px;
	height:23px;
}
